Uranium

Standard Uranium kicks off summer drill program at Sun Dog project

Standard Uranium Ltd (TSX-V:STND, OTCQB:STTDF) announced that it has commenced drilling at its Sun Dog uranium project in Saskatchewan.

The company said field crews are on site and drilling began on schedule.

The Sun Dog project is under a three-year earn-in option agreement with Aero Energy. The 2024 drill program will be funded by Aero and operated by Standard Uranium.

The company intends to drill approximately 1,000 to 2,000 meters across five to seven drill holes.

Helicopter-supported drilling is focused on uranium targets refined by geophysical work and prospecting completed by the company earlier in the year, starting with the Wishbone target, an area defined by strong VTEM conductors with associated radioactivity which has never been drill tested.

Other targets include McNie, which has about 4 kilometers of unexplored areas that show strong potential from a VTEM survey. Another target is Spring-Dome, which has been explored in the past and is known for its mineral-rich rocks and uranium-bearing veins and fractures.

"The team and I are thrilled to announce that the drill is spinning on our exciting new Wishbone target area, kicking off our summer exploration season," Standard Uranium VP exploration Sean Hillacre said in a statement.

The 48,443-acre Sun Dog area is located 15 kilometers from Uranium City on the northern margin of the Athabasca Basin and hosts the historical Gunnar Uranium Mine.
